diff options
author | Charles Harris <charlesr.harris@gmail.com> | 2013-01-13 10:04:44 -0700 |
---|---|---|
committer | Charles Harris <charlesr.harris@gmail.com> | 2013-01-13 11:16:47 -0700 |
commit | df259db01ecf69d518fffd398dd6fb5cf60f1ba1 (patch) | |
tree | a7a7a7f6b9a5a80759576faa9e61cca97c58cefe /numpy/linalg | |
parent | 23e9f01f54474503f0296e3ff1cb173c6228cb98 (diff) | |
download | numpy-df259db01ecf69d518fffd398dd6fb5cf60f1ba1.tar.gz |
DEP: Remove scons related files and code.
This removes files and code supporting scons builds. After this change
numpy will only support builds using distutils or bento. The removal of
scons has been discussed on the list several times and a decision has been
made that scons support is no longer needed. This was originally discussed
for numpy 1.7 and because the distutils and bento methods are still
available we are skipping the usual deprecation period.
Diffstat (limited to 'numpy/linalg')
-rw-r--r-- | numpy/linalg/SConscript | 23 | ||||
-rw-r--r-- | numpy/linalg/SConstruct | 2 | ||||
-rw-r--r-- | numpy/linalg/setupscons.py | 19 |
3 files changed, 0 insertions, 44 deletions
diff --git a/numpy/linalg/SConscript b/numpy/linalg/SConscript deleted file mode 100644 index 78c4d569b..000000000 --- a/numpy/linalg/SConscript +++ /dev/null @@ -1,23 +0,0 @@ -# Last Change: Thu Jun 12 06:00 PM 2008 J -# vim:syntax=python -from numscons import GetNumpyEnvironment, scons_get_mathlib -from numscons import CheckF77LAPACK -from numscons import write_info - -env = GetNumpyEnvironment(ARGUMENTS) - -config = env.NumpyConfigure(custom_tests = {'CheckLAPACK' : CheckF77LAPACK}) - -use_lapack = config.CheckLAPACK() - -mlib = scons_get_mathlib(env) -env.AppendUnique(LIBS = mlib) - -config.Finish() -write_info(env) - -sources = ['lapack_litemodule.c'] -if not use_lapack: - sources.extend(['python_xerbla.c', 'zlapack_lite.c', 'dlapack_lite.c', - 'blas_lite.c', 'dlamch.c', 'f2c_lite.c']) -env.NumpyPythonExtension('lapack_lite', source = sources) diff --git a/numpy/linalg/SConstruct b/numpy/linalg/SConstruct deleted file mode 100644 index a377d8391..000000000 --- a/numpy/linalg/SConstruct +++ /dev/null @@ -1,2 +0,0 @@ -from numscons import GetInitEnvironment -GetInitEnvironment(ARGUMENTS).DistutilsSConscript('SConscript') diff --git a/numpy/linalg/setupscons.py b/numpy/linalg/setupscons.py deleted file mode 100644 index fd05ce9af..000000000 --- a/numpy/linalg/setupscons.py +++ /dev/null @@ -1,19 +0,0 @@ - -def configuration(parent_package='',top_path=None): - from numpy.distutils.misc_util import Configuration - from numpy.distutils.system_info import get_info - config = Configuration('linalg',parent_package,top_path) - - config.add_data_dir('tests') - - config.add_sconscript('SConstruct', - source_files = ['lapack_litemodule.c', - 'zlapack_lite.c', 'dlapack_lite.c', - 'blas_lite.c', 'dlamch.c', - 'f2c_lite.c','f2c.h']) - - return config - -if __name__ == '__main__': - from numpy.distutils.core import setup - setup(configuration=configuration) |